全反式维甲酸诱导分化M_3型白血病的细胞形态观察 被引量:3

In Vitro Studies of the Induction Effects of ALL-Trans Retinoid Acid on Acute Promyelocytic Leukemic Cells

摘要 本文应用国产全反式RA对10例APL患者的白血病细胞进行了体外诱导分化试验.结果发现,RA处理组培养7天后,89%细胞在形态上接近成熟粒细胞:NBT阳性细胞明显增高,细胞化学染色表明诱导分化细胞向过渡或成熟中性粒细胞分化.经RA治疗后,所有病例L-CFU形成明显低落,正常造血祖细胞集落大幅度上升.上述观察证实了全反式维甲酸能诱导APL患者的早幼粒细胞沿着粒系方向分化成熟而实现CR. The Induction effects of an home-made All-Trans Retinoid Acid (RA) on Leukemic cells of 10 cases Acute Promyelocytic Leukemia (APL) was studed in vitro. After 7 day culture with the RA, 89% leukemic cells are turned to differentiate and mature granulocyles morphologically. The NBT (+) cells increased obviously. the cytochemical analysis also showed RA-treated leukemic cells are induced to mctamyelocytes on mature granulocytes. After the induction, the leukemic cell Colonies Forming Units (L-CFU) decreased, while the normal GM-CFU-c increased obviously. These data supported that Leukemic cells (APL; treated by RA are differentiated forward to mature granulocytes. Following the patients attained CR.
